Abstract
The utility model relates to crystal bar production fields, more particularly to a kind of crystal vacuum annealing furnace apparatus, including pedestal and set vacuum furnace body, vacuum pump and control cabinet on the base, the vacuum furnace body includes furnace tube and fire door, the furnace tube is made of first shell, second shell, heating element, thermal detector and vacuum degree measuring instrument, cooling water pipeline is equipped in the interlayer of the first shell and second shell, it is equipped with crystal rack in the center of the furnace tube and the inside of heating element, the thermal detector and vacuum degree measuring instrument are located in the crystal rack.A kind of crystal vacuum annealing furnace apparatus of the utility model, it is constituted using vacuum furnace body, vacuum pump and control cabinet, vacuum pump can guarantee the intracorporal vacuum degree of vacuum drying oven using three-level vacuum pump group, the generation that crystal can be prevented in bad phenomenons such as the oxidation and decarbonization of annealing process, degasification degreasing, oxide evaporations is avoided, plane of crystal brightness and mechanical property can be effectively improved.

Background technique
Crystalline material is widely used in each field such as semiconductor, aviation, laser and medical instrument, and crystal can be produced in production process
Raw stress just needs to make annealing treatment crystal to eliminate stress, and crystal annealing can not only eliminate stress, meanwhile, annealing is also
There is the function of activation donor and acceptor's impurity, i.e., allows them to enter by annealing some foreign atoms for being in interstitial site
Alternative site.
The annealing of crystal requires annealing furnace, and the annealing furnace of the prior art is since structure is simply without vacuum plant, in reality
The bad phenomenons such as oxidation and decarbonization, oxide evaporation, plane of crystal brightness and mechanics after annealing are easy to cause in the application on border
Performance is all poor.

Specific embodiment
With reference to the accompanying drawings and detailed description to the further details of explanation of the utility model: referring to Fig. 1-2, for solution
Certainly above-mentioned technical problem, the utility model use following technical scheme:
A kind of crystal vacuum annealing furnace apparatus, including pedestal 1 and the vacuum furnace body 2 being located on the pedestal 1, vacuum pump 3
With control cabinet 4, the vacuum furnace body 2 includes furnace tube 5 and fire door 6, and the furnace tube 5 is by first shell 7, second shell 8, heating
Element 9, thermal detector and vacuum degree measuring instrument are constituted, and cooling water pipe is equipped in the interlayer of the first shell 7 and second shell 8
Road is equipped with crystal rack 10, the thermal detector and vacuum monitor in the center of the furnace tube 5 and the inside of heating element 9
Instrument is located in the crystal rack 10;The vacuum pump 3 is connected to the side of the vacuum furnace body 2, sets in the control cabinet 4
There are single-chip microcontroller and display, the single-chip microcontroller and the thermal detector and vacuum degree measuring instrument communication connection, the display is used for
Show the temperature and vacuum degree parameter of thermal detector and vacuum degree measuring instrument monitoring.
Preferably, the vacuum pump 3 is three-level vacuum pump group.
Preferably, the heating element 9 is molybdenum ribbon.
Preferably, the material of the crystal rack 10 is 95 porcelain of high temperature resistant.
A kind of crystal vacuum annealing furnace apparatus of the utility model, is the device for crystal annealing, in use, crystal is put
It sets in crystal rack 10, after fire door 6 is closed, heating element 9 is started by control cabinet 4, the heating element 9 is molybdenum
Band can be heated to 1000 degree or so of high temperature, and vacuum pump 3 will come true sky in absorption in vacuum furnace body 2, for crystal annealing provide it is good
Good environment, for the cooling effect for improving the utility model, the utility model furnace tube 5 uses 8 shell of first shell 7 and second shell
Body structure is equipped with cooling water pipeline in the interlayer of the first shell 7 and second shell 8, if necessary to accelerate cooling, only needs
Recirculated cooling water is injected in cooling water pipeline, if only needing natural cooling, then without in cooling water pipeline
Recirculated cooling water is injected, due to being provided with thermal detector and vacuum degree measuring instrument in the furnace tube 5, due to single-chip microcontroller and the survey
Warm device and vacuum degree measuring instrument communication connection, temperature and vacuum degree in furnace tube 5 can carry out real-time display over the display, operate
Personnel carry out implementing monitoring and adjustment to device by the data that display is shown, the crystal annealed by utility model device
Its surface brightness and mechanical property can be effectively improved.
